# flake8: noqa
from __future__ import absolute_import
import itertools
import numpy as np
import sys
import six
from six import BytesIO, StringIO, string_types as py_string
import socket
PY26 = sys.version_info[:2] == (2, 6)
PY2 = sys.version_info[0] == 2
if PY26:
import unittest2 as unittest
else:
import unittest
if PY2:
import cPickle as builtin_pickle
try:
from cdecimal import Decimal
except ImportError:
from decimal import Decimal
from collections import Iterable, Mapping, Sequence
unicode_type = unicode
file_type = file
lzip = zip
zip = itertools.izip
zip_longest = itertools.izip_longest
def dict_values(x):
return x.values()
range = xrange
long = long
def guid():
from uuid import uuid4
return uuid4().get_hex()
def u(s):
return unicode(s, "unicode_escape")
def tobytes(o):
if isinstance(o, unicode):
return o.encode('utf8')
else:
return o
def u_utf8(s):
return s.decode('utf-8')
def frombytes(o):
return o
def unichar(s):
return unichr(s)
else:
try:
import pickle5 as builtin_pickle
except ImportError:
import pickle as builtin_pickle
from collections.abc import Iterable, Mapping, Sequence
unicode_type = str
file_type = None
def lzip(*x):
return list(zip(*x))
long = int
zip = zip
zip_longest = itertools.zip_longest
def dict_values(x):
return list(x.values())
from decimal import Decimal
range = range
def guid():
from uuid import uuid4
return uuid4().hex
def u(s):
return s
def tobytes(o):
if isinstance(o, str):
return o.encode('utf8')
else:
return o
def u_utf8(s):
if isinstance(s, bytes):
return frombytes(s)
return s
def frombytes(o):
return o.decode('utf8')
def unichar(s):
return chr(s)
if sys.version_info >= (3, 7):
# Starting with Python 3.7, dicts are guaranteed to be insertion-ordered.
ordered_dict = dict
else:
import collections
ordered_dict = collections.OrderedDict
try:
import cloudpickle as pickle
except ImportError:
pickle = builtin_pickle
def encode_file_path(path):
import os
if isinstance(path, unicode_type):
# POSIX systems can handle utf-8. UTF8 is converted to utf16-le in
# libarrow
encoded_path = path.encode('utf-8')
else:
encoded_path = path
# Windows file system requires utf-16le for file names; Arrow C++ libraries
# will convert utf8 to utf16
return encoded_path
integer_types = six.integer_types + (np.integer,)
def get_socket_from_fd(fileno, family, type):
if PY2:
socket_obj = socket.fromfd(fileno, family, type)
return socket.socket(family, type, _sock=socket_obj)
else:
return socket.socket(fileno=fileno, family=family, type=type)
try:
# This function is available after numpy-0.16.0.
# See also: https://github.com/numpy/numpy/blob/master/numpy/lib/format.py
from numpy.lib.format import descr_to_dtype
except ImportError:
def descr_to_dtype(descr):
'''
descr may be stored as dtype.descr, which is a list of
(name, format, [shape]) tuples where format may be a str or a tuple.
Offsets are not explicitly saved, rather empty fields with
name, format == '', '|Vn' are added as padding.
This function reverses the process, eliminating the empty padding fields.
'''
if isinstance(descr, str):
# No padding removal needed
return np.dtype(descr)
elif isinstance(descr, tuple):
# subtype, will always have a shape descr[1]
dt = descr_to_dtype(descr[0])
return np.dtype((dt, descr[1]))
fields = []
offset = 0
for field in descr:
if len(field) == 2:
name, descr_str = field
dt = descr_to_dtype(descr_str)
else:
name, descr_str, shape = field
dt = np.dtype((descr_to_dtype(descr_str), shape))
# Ignore padding bytes, which will be void bytes with '' as name
# Once support for blank names is removed, only "if name == ''" needed)
is_pad = (name == '' and dt.type is np.void and dt.names is None)
if not is_pad:
fields.append((name, dt, offset))
offset += dt.itemsize
names, formats, offsets = zip(*fields)
# names may be (title, names) tuples
nametups = (n if isinstance(n, tuple) else (None, n) for n in names)
titles, names = zip(*nametups)
return np.dtype({'names': names, 'formats': formats, 'titles': titles,
'offsets': offsets, 'itemsize': offset})
__all__ = []
